Custom Window Installation: A Comprehensive Guide
Installing custom windows is a considerable investment that can improve both the visual appeal and energy efficiency of a home. This post intends to supply homeowners with all the important info they need to understand the custom window installation process, including benefits, considerations, steps, and regularly asked concerns (FAQs).
Why Choose Custom Windows?
Custom windows offer a wide range of advantages over standard-sized windows. Here's an in-depth summary:

The installation of custom windows includes numerous important actions. Below is a breakdown of the procedure:
StepDescription1. Initial ConsultationMeet with a window specialist to discuss needs, choices, and spending plan.2. MeasurementAccurate measurements are taken to guarantee a best fit for the new windows.3. Design SelectionPick products, designs, and energy-efficient options that line up with personal preferences.4. ProductionWindows are personalized according to specifications, a process that generally takes a number of weeks.5. Installation PlanningArrange a date for installation and prepare the site by removing old windows if necessary.6. InstallationExperts install the windows, ensuring they are securely fitted and sealed appropriately.7. How much do custom windows generally cost?
The cost can differ commonly depending on products, size, and installation intricacy, normally ranging from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,200 per window.
2. How long does the installation procedure take?
Usually, the whole procedure from consultation to installation can take 4-6 weeks, depending on the producer's preparation and the scope of the project.
3. Are custom windows energy-efficient?
Yes, many custom window options include energy-efficient functions such as low-E glass, sealed gas fills, and insulated frames which can considerably lower energy expenses.
4. Can I set up custom windows myself?
While some homeowners might try DIY installation, it is suggested to employ professionals to ensure a correct fit, sealing, and insulation.
5. What designs of windows can I choose from?
Common custom window designs consist of casement, Trusted Double Glazing-hung, sliding, awning, and fixed windows, amongst others.
6. Are there guarantees on custom windows?
A lot of trustworthy manufacturers use service warranties on their custom windows that cover problems in materials and workmanship, frequently lasting 10 years or more.
